Anand Projects re-appoints Sharma directors for five-year terms
Anand Projects Limited re-appoints Manish Sharma as Independent Director and Rajesh Kumar Sharma as Whole-time Director for five-year terms starting December 23, 2026. The appointments require shareholder approval at the AGM and comply with SEBI Listing Regulations.

Anand Projects Limited has approved the re-appointment of Manish Sharma as an Independent Director and Rajesh Kumar Sharma as a Whole-time Director, ensuring continuity in its leadership structure for the next five years. The Board of Directors made the decisions on July 28, 2026, based on recommendations from the Nomination and Remuneration Committee. Both appointments are subject to shareholder approval at the company’s upcoming Annual General Meeting. The new terms commence on December 23, 2026, and conclude on December 22, 2031.
The move stabilizes the board composition ahead of the current term's expiration. Manish Sharma will serve his second consecutive term as an Independent Director, bringing expertise in finance, accounting, and business management. Rajesh Kumar Sharma will continue as a Whole-time Director under the category of Key Managerial Personnel (KMP), leveraging his extensive experience in finance and indirect taxation since 1986. Neither director is related to existing directors, KMPs, or promoters of the company.
Appointment Details
The Board confirmed that both individuals are not debarred from holding office by SEBI or any other authority. The disclosures comply with SEBI Circular No. SEBI/HO/CFD/CFD-PoD-1/P/CIR/2023/123 dated July 13, 2023.
| Particulars | Manish Sharma | Rajesh Kumar Sharma |
|---|---|---|
| Role | Independent Director | Whole-time Director (KMP) |
| DIN | 09375119 | 09388677 |
| Term Start Date | December 23, 2026 | December 23, 2026 |
| Term End Date | December 22, 2031 | December 22, 2031 |
| Term Duration | 5 Years | 5 Years |
Regulatory Compliance
The intimation was issued under Regulation 30 of the Securities and Exchange Board of India (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015. The disclosures also align with SEBI Master Circular No. SEBI/HO/CFD/PoD2/CIR/P/0155 dated November 11, 2024. Pranjali Gupta, Company Secretary and Compliance Officer, signed the communication to the Bombay Stock Exchange Limited.
